The
free book The Theory and Practice of Online Teaching and Learning: A guide
for academic professionals (Routledge Taylor & Francis Group,
n.d.) aims to provide a broad and concise overview of every aspect to be considered
when facing the theory and practice of online teaching and learning. Taylor
& Francis Group (n.d) has compiled six excerpts written by experts in the
field in order to address all the aspects of online education, “we start with
the basics, answering your questions and offering practical tips and advice” (The Theory and Practice…, n.d., p. 4) as
they claimed. The first chapter, Teaching Online – The Basics, presents
the fundamentals of online education and how it differs from traditional
classroom education. The second chapter, Orientation to Online Teaching and
Learning, focuses on the main features of course designing such as timing,
and maintenance. In the third chapter, E-tivities for Active Online
Learning, it is examined the wide range of online activities to foster
online education. The fourth chapter, The Varied Terrain of Online Learning,
proposes a classification of online teaching methods in an attempt to establish
a taxonomy. Finally, while the fifth chapter, Reusing Open Resources for
Learning, considers the effects of using open resources to extend the
results of teaching and learning, chapter six, Teaching as a design science,
analyses the connection between technology and education.
